SMART LABEL OR TAG HAVING A CONTINUITY SENSOR ON A SUBSTRATE HAVING A PREFERENTIAL TEARING DIRECTION AND SYSTEM INCLUDING THE SAME

    Abstract: A smart label including a communication device and a continuity sensor, and methods of manufacturing and using the same, are disclosed. The smart label includes a substrate having a preferential tearing direction, an antenna or display, an integrated circuit, and a sensing line configured to sense or determine a continuity state of a container on which the communication device is placed or to which the communication device is fixed or adhered. The sensing line has at least one section oriented perpendicularly or substantially perpendicularly to the preferential tearing direction of the substrate. The antenna is configured to receive a first wireless signal and/or transmit or broadcast a second wireless signal. The communication device (or integrated circuit) may further include a receiver and/or transmitter, in which case the integrated circuit may be configured to process the first wireless signal and/or information therefrom and/or generate the second wireless signal and/or information therefor. Alternatively, the smart label may include a display (and optionally a battery) instead of the antenna. The display may be configured to display the continuity state of the container.

    BOTTLES WITH SMART LABELS, AND METHODS OF MAKING SMART LABELS FOR BOTTLES AND LABELING BOTTLES WITH SUCH SMART LABELS

    Abstract: A bottle having a sealing device and a substrate attached thereto, and methods of attaching the substrate to the bottle are disclosed. Methods include placing the substrate on the bottle, the bottle having a break line, and the substrate having a wireless communication device having an antenna, an integrated circuit, and a sensing line thereon. Methods further include adhering a first part of the substrate including the antenna to a first portion of the bottle that does not include the break line, and a second part of the substrate including the sensing line to a second portion of the bottle and on/over a break line. The bottle includes an interface between the sealing device and defines a break line. The substrate including the wireless communication device is on/over the bottle, at least a part of the sealing device and the break line.
